Deployable monitoring device having self-righting housing and associated method

Abstract
A deployable monitoring device is provided comprising a self-righting housing and a video capturing device. The housing has a base and an opposed end disposed along an axis, with a center of gravity disposed about the base, and is self-righting along the axis. The housing, when righted, is supported by the base. The video capturing device captures video data of an external scene. At least one stabilizer device is operably engaged with the housing about the base. Each stabilizer device extends radially outward of the base and substantially axially along an outer surface thereof, and is configured to stop rotation of the housing about the axis before the housing is righted, following deployment of the housing. The video data can be transmitted by a transceiver module to a station remotely disposed from the housing, to provide a remote visual depiction of the scene. An associated method is also provided.
